Clinical Research Coordinator I-Cantonese and Mandarin Trilingual Dr. Clara Li
Mount Sinai Health System is one of the largest academic medical systems in the New York metro area, and they are seeking a Clinical Research Coordinator I. The role involves leading and completing daily activities of clinical research studies, including conducting research, collecting data, and preparing grant applications.

Responsibilities
Conducts routine and standardized human subjects research using appropriate research or interview techniques specific to subject matter of the research project, under direct supervision of the PI and other leadership in the lab
Collects and records study data. Inputs all information into database
Activities related to clinical research including, but not limited to: obtaining informed consent, screening participants for eligibility, registering patients with sponsoring agencies, administering neuropsychological testing and questionnaires, and answering telephone calls. Home visits and travel within the surrounding community/out-of-state will be required and communicated on a needs basis
Preparing grant applications, IRB/GCO for submission and filings
Maintains source documents and participant files in accordance with hospital procedures. Ensures accurate and complete compilation of participant data through chart reviews
Secures, delivers, and ships clinical specimens as required by the protocol
Performs other administrative related duties as needed, which may also include, but is not limited to the training and supervision of CRCs and volunteers
Qualification
Required
Bachelors or Masters degree in Science or closely related field
Prior work/internship experience in hospital/clinic/research setting Note: Prior human subjects research experience is a plus
Being able to speak, write, type, and read proficient English, Mandarin, and Cantonese
